Fibrinogen, an abundant plasma glycoprotein, is involved in the final stage of blood coagulation. Decreased fibrinogen levels, which may be caused by mutations, are manifested mainly in bleeding and thrombotic disorders. Clinically relevant mutations of fibrinogen are listed in the Human Fibrinogen Database. For the αC-connector (amino acids Aα240–410, nascent chain numbering), we have extended this database, with detailed descriptions of the clinical manifestations among members of reported families. This includes the specification of bleeding and thrombotic events and results of coagulation assays. Where available, the impact of a mutation on clotting and fibrinolysis is reported. The collected data show that the Human Fibrinogen Database reports considerably fewer missense and synonymous mutations than the general COSMIC and dbSNP databases. Homozygous nonsense or frameshift mutations in the αC-connector are responsible for most clinically relevant symptoms, while heterozygous mutations are often asymptomatic. Symptomatic subjects suffer from bleeding and, less frequently, from thrombotic events. Miscarriages within the first trimester and prolonged wound healing were reported in a few subjects. All mutations inducing thrombotic phenotypes are located at the identical positions within the consensus sequence of the tandem repeats.

Psychiatric risks associated with ligature-tying present significant management challenges for inpatient multidisciplinary teams (MDT). Accurate and detailed clinical information capture following incidents involving ligatures is necessary to inform future risk management. A documentation tool is presented whichhas been demonstrated to improve the accuracy of recording of clinical risk information following inpatient ligature incidents in the child and adolescent mental health service (CAMHS) psychiatric intensive care unit (PICU) setting. The LIGATURE RECORD tool provides a highly useable prompt for information capture of 14 important data elements identified as relevant to MDT risk formulation.The effectiveness of the LIGATURE RECORD tool was audited following its introduction in PICU in May 2020. Contemporaneous incident reports and progress note entries were examined with an improvement in the frequency of reporting of all 14 domains seen, with near-100% completeness where the prompt was used directly as a template. Particular improvements were seen in recordingof non-narrative elements such as circumstantial information and important negative reports. Formal and informal feedback from clinical staff indicated good usability and high rates of adoption of the tool.

This study was to evaluate the risk factors of infectious complications after percutaneous nephrolithotomy (PCNL) and build a prediction tool for postoperative complications based on the risk factors. A total of 110 male (67.1%) and 54 female (32.9%) patients who underwent PCNL for renal stones between 2010 and 2014 in our institute were included. A detailed clinical information and laboratory results were obtained from patients. Systemic inflammatory response syndrome (SIRS) and postoperative fever were recorded after PCNL surgery. In all, 45 cases (27.4%) developed SIRS and fever was observed in 20 cases (12.2%). In multivariate analysis, stone size (odds ratio, OR = 1.471,p=0.009) and urine white blood cell (WBC) (OR = 1.001,p=0.007) were related to the development of SIRS. Stone size (OR = 1.644,p=0.024), urine WBC (OR = 1.001,p=0.002) and serum albumin (OR = 0.807,p=0.021) were associated with postoperative fever. We concluded that patients with larger stone size and preoperative urinary tract infection might have a higher risk of developing SIRS and fever after operation, while a high-normal level of serum albumin might be the protective factor for postoperative fever.

Abstract Background: Erdheim-Chester disease (ECD) is a subtype of non-Langerhans histiocytic disorder that is shown to be driven by hyperactivation of MAPK pathway (most frequently caused by BRAFV600E mutation) and characterized by generalized organ dysfunction with infiltration of CD68-positive, CD1a-negative histiocytes. However, ECD is a rare entity and therefore very little is known about epidemiology of this disorder. Methods: We underwent a postal questionnaire-based, multi-center retrospective study to clarify the clinical features of ECD patients. We first sent 3850 questionnaires to various departments including orthopedics, respiratory medicine, dermatology, hematology, and pathology to cover as many ECD patients as possible, and identified 71 ECD patients in Japan. We further collected detailed clinical information and patients' samples if available. All cases were pathologically proven and the diagnoses of ECD were self-reported by each institute. DNA was extracted from each clinical sample and Sanger sequencing or allele-specific polymerase chain reaction (PCR) for BRAFV600E mutation were underwent with specific primers. Results: Among 71 patients with ECD, detailed clinical information about 38 patients were collected. The median age was 51 years old (range: 25-76 years old) and there was a male predominance (1.9:1). Major affected lesions were the bone (84 %), central nervous system (CNS; 50 %), cardiovascular lesion (37 %), skin (37 %), retroperitoneum (37 %), endocrines (37 %), lung (24 %), and digestive organ (12 %). C-reactive protein at onset was higher than upper normal limit in 24 of 29 patients (median 23.8 mg/L). The median time from the onset to diagnosis was 17 months and median survival from initial onset was 10.9 years. In the univariate analyses, age older than 60 years old at initial onset (hazard ratio [HR], 30.2; 95% CI, 5.7-159; p < 0.001), weight loss (HR, 5.4; 95% CI, 1.4-20.8; p = 0.014), CNS involvement (HR, 25.2; 95% CI, 3.1-203; p = 0.0024), cardiovascular lesion (HR, 3.6; 95% CI, 1.2-10.8; p = 0.021) and digestive organ disease (HR, 5.6; 95% CI, 1.6-20.2; p = 0.0085) were associated with poor prognosis. Interestingly, the bone involvement was associated with better outcome (HR, 0.20; 95% CI, 0.065-0.63; p = 0.0052). Multivariate analysis revealed that older age was an independent poor prognostic factor (HR, 18.9; 95% CI, 2.12-169; p = 0.0085). In addition, patients with CNS involvement were significantly older than patients without CNS disease (median, 63.7 vs 44.0 years old; p < 0.001). We also analyzed the BRAF V600E mutation status in seven cases. Allele-specific PCR identified that three of seven patients had BRAFV600E mutation. Conclusion: Our nationwide survey revealed that older age was associated with CNS involvement and poor prognosis in ECD patients. In addition, the bone, cardiovascular, CNS and digestive organ involvement might also affect clinical outcome. It is of note that the bone lesion was associated with better survival in the univariate analysis. However, larger and prospective studies are warranted. The primary aim of the Danish enterovirus (EV) surveillance system is to document absence of poliovirus infection. The conflict in Syria has left many children unvaccinated and movement from areas with polio cases to Europe calls for increased awareness to detect and respond to virus-transmission in a timely manner. We evaluate the national EV laboratory surveillance, to generate recommendations for system strengthening. The system was analysed for completeness of viral typing analysis and clinical information and timeliness of specimen collection, laboratory results and reporting of clinical information. Of 23,720 specimens screened, 2,202 (9.3%) were EV-positive. Submission of cerebrospinal fluid and faecal specimens from primary diagnostic laboratories was 79.5% complete (845/1,063), and varied by laboratory and patient age. EV genotypes were determined in 68.5% (979/1,430) of laboratory-confirmed cases, clinical information was available for 63.1% (903/1,430). Primary diagnostic results were available after a median of 1.4 days, typing results after 17 days, detailed clinical information after 33 days. The large number of samples typed demonstrated continued monitoring of EV-circulation in Denmark. The system could be strengthened by increasing the collection of supplementary faecal specimens, improving communication with primary diagnostic laboratories, adapting the laboratory typing methodology and collecting clinical information with electronic forms.

AbstractThe role of ultrasound in disaster medicine has not been not well established. This report describes the transport and use of point-of-care ultrasound by Disaster Medical Assistance Team (DMAT) responding to a mass-casualty incident due to a cyclone. Ultrasound-competent physicians on the team were able to use portable ultrasound on cyclone casualties to exclude intra-abdominal hemorrhage, peri cardial fluid, pneumothoraces, and hemothoraces Information obtained using ultrasound made initial patient management, and subsequent decisions regarding triage for transport safer and based on more detailed clinical information.

1 Out of 493 patients with suspected acute chlormethiazole poisoning notified to the Poisons Unit, Guy's Hospital during 1978-1981, the diagnosis was confirmed either analytically or by detailed clinical information in 108 patients, 40 of whom had ingested chlormethiazole alone. 2 The principal signs reported indicate that the clinical features of acute chlormethiazole poisoning resemble those of barbiturate poisoning, with deep coma ( n = 66), respiratory depression ( n = 26) and hypotension ( n = 17) in the severe cases. Five patients died as a result of early, profound respiratory depression. 3 In 53 survivors in whom toxicological analyses were performed, poisoning with chlormethiazole alone had a better prognosis than when ethanol or other drugs were also present, except in patients with hepatic or pulmonary disease or in the elderly. 4 These results emphasise that although patients poisoned with chlormethiazole who survive to reach hospital generally have a good prognosis, fatal respiratory complications often occur before the patient can be treated.
